[Naples, FL] - Glowing Sea Creature by Narrow-Connection767 in animalid

[–]Prackly 7 points8 points  (0 children)

Dinoflagellates nor comb jellies ever get this bright or glow like this. The vas majority of bioluminescent sea life glows faintly blue. White light like this is almost always a human or a human made thing

What animal is someone dumping behind my house??[indiana] by herzigh in animalid

[–]Prackly 1 point2 points  (0 children)

I agree, but before getting downvoted to oblivion I have some points to make: Coatis have long claws and long teeth. These pictures show more raccoon like feet and teeth. Also, the snout is far too stout and short to be a coati, looks much more like a racoon. It also is obviously not a ringtail, as they are far too small and the head and ears look nothing alike.
